【jQuery UI Draggable + Sortable 结合使用(实例讲解)】教程文章相关的互联网学习教程文章

jquery对table中各数据的增加、保存、删除操作示例【图】

像这种页面,我们往往不是通过提交表单来处理这些数据,因为如果在后台去遍历处理这些大量的数据是非常繁琐的;比较好的做法是在前台页面中将数据以对象形式保存在json中,然后在后台直接将json转换成我们需要的对象,这样我们的直接可以处理对象了! 添加按钮 代码如下:<input name="button" type="button" value="添加" onClick="addRowForPswdBasicFillTemplate(pswd_basic_fill_template)"> table id是pswd_basic_fill_templ...

用jquery.sortElements实现table排序

项目中要实现table排序的功能。 网上有很多解决方案,很多都基于jQuery。 jquery.tablesorter,大小17KB,不过他的首页在ie10下兼容性有点问题。 DataTables,大小75KB,功能强大,带分页,搜索等功能。 还有插件叫sortElements,很小巧,只有3KB,兼容性也不错,而且在Github上有818个星。 最后我选择用sortElements,实现很简单: 1. 引入jQuery 代码如下:<script type="text/javascript" src="jquery.js"></script> 2. 引入so...

jquery实现的鼠标拖动排序Li或Table

1、前端页面 代码如下:<%@ Page Language="C#" AutoEventWireup="true" CodeFile="拖动排序Li或Table.aspx.cs" Inherits="拖动排序Li或Table" %> <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"> <html xmlns="http://www.w3.org/1999/xhtml"> <head id="Head1"> <title>广告管理 </title> <link href="Styles/css.css" rel="stylesheet" type="tex...

jquery easyui 结合jsp简单展现table数据示例【图】

代码如下:<%@ page language="java" contentType="text/html; charset=UTF-8" pageEncoding="UTF-8"%> <!DOCTYPE html P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N" "http://www.w3.org/TR/html4/loose.dtd"> <html> <head> <meta http-equiv="Content-Type" content="text/html; charset=UTF-8"> <title>Insert title here</title> <link rel="stylesheet" type="text/css" href="easyui/themes/default/easyui.css"> <link ...

jQuery操作表格(table)的常用方法、技巧汇总

以下列出13个jQuery操作table常用到的功能: 1.鼠标移动行变色 代码如下:$(#table1 tr).hover(function(){ $(this).children(td).addClass(hover)}, function(){ $(this).children(td).removeClass(hover)});方法二: 代码如下:$("#table1 tr:gt(0)").hover(function() { $(this).children("td").addClass("hover"); }, function() { $(this).children("td").removeClass("hover"); }); 2.奇偶行不同颜色 代码如下:$...

jQuery遍历Table应用示例

代码如下:function checkwo(){ var vales = ""; $("#vales").val(vales); var flag = false; var bo = true; $("#data_table").find("tr").each(function(){ $(this).find("td input").each(function(){ if($(this).attr("name")=="rid") { vales+=$(this).val()+"&"; } if($(this).attr("name")=="qty") { var qty = $(this).val(); if(qty<0) { alert("实盘数量不能为负数"); bo = false; return; } if(qty>0) { flag = true; } ...

jquery实现效果比较好的table选中行颜色【图】

jquery table选中行颜色(效果更好) 代码如下:<html> <head> <style type="text/css"> .table-tr-title{ height: 26px; font-size: 12px; text-align: center; } .table-tr-content{ height: 18px; background: #FFFFFF; text-align: center; font-size: 12px; } .normalEvenTD{ background: #DFD8D8; } .normalOddTD{ background: #FFFFFF; } .hoverTD{ background-color: #eafcd5; height: 18px; text-align: center; font-size:...

jquery sortable的拖动方法示例详解

所有的事件回调函数都有两个参数:event和ui,浏览器自有event对象,和经过封装的ui对象 ui.helper - 表示sortable元素的JQuery对象,通常是当前元素的克隆对象 ui.position - 表示相对当前对象,鼠标的坐标值对象{top,left} ui.offset - 表示相对于当前页面,鼠标的坐标值对象{top,left} ui.item - 表示当前拖拽的元素 ui.placeholder - 占位符(如果有定义的话) ui.sender - 当前拖拽元素的所属sortable对象(仅当元素是从另一个...

多个jquery.datatable共存,checkbox全选异常的快速解决方法

【问题原因】 这个应该是 jquery.datatable 控件本身的一个缺陷。该控件中的checkbox小插件的 id是写死的,所以当 有多个datatable 引用到一个页面中的时候,全选事件会匹配全部的datatable ,所以造成全部多个表格的 checkbox被都被选中。 【解决方法】 所以最好是修改jquery.datatable控件,给生成的每个datatable下的checkbox赋 予不同的id,因为datatable的id是不一样的,所以可以把 datatable的id作为 checkbox的前缀组成一...

jquery通过a标签删除table中的一行的代码

代码如下:<tr> <td width="10%"> <s:property value="#owner.id" /> </td> <td width="20%"> <s:property value="#owner.name" /> </td> <td width="15%"> <s:property value="#owner.floor" /> </td> <td width="15%"> <s:property value="#owner.number" /> </td> <td width="20%"> <s:property value="#owner.telephone" /> </td> <td width="20%" align="center"> <a href="addOwner.jsp">添加</a>| <a href="javascript:void(...

jquery实现table鼠标经过变色代码

代码如下:$(#<%=AllEvent.ClientID%> tr:not(:has("th"))).hover(function () { $bg = $(this).css(background-color); $(this).css(background-color, #ffc4c6); }, function () { $(this).css(background-color, $bg); });

写得不错的jquery table鼠标经过变色代码

代码如下:$(#<%=AllEvent.ClientID%> tr:not(:has("th"))).hover(function () { $bg = $(this).css(background-color); $(this).css(background-color, #ffc4c6); }, function () { $(this).css(background-color, $bg); });

JQuery-tableDnD 拖拽的基本使用介绍

在页面上导入js 代码如下:jquery-1.3.2.min.jsjquery.tablednd_0_5.js注意:一定要先导入jquery-1.3.2.min.js 否则出错。建table 代码如下:<table id="table-1" cellspacing="0" cellpadding="2"> <tr id="1"><td>1</td><td>One</td><td>some text</td></tr> <tr id="2"><td>2</td><td>Two</td><td>some text</td></tr> <tr id="3"><td>3</td><td>Three</td><td>some text</td></tr> <tr id="4"><td>4</td><td>Four</...

JQuery 操作/获取table具体代码

//nav_box 表格名称 代码如下:$("#nav_box tr").each(function (i) { //var text = $(this).children("td:first").text(); //var proid = $(this).find("input:hidden").val(); //alert("proid==" + i + "===" + proid); var num = $("#ProNum" + i).val(); //数量 var price = $("#Price" + i).val();//价格 var percent = $("#Percent" + i).val(); //折扣 var discountAmount = percent * price; //折扣价 $("#discountAmount"...

JQuery DataTable删除行后的页面更新利用Ajax解决

使用Jquery的DataTable进行数据表处理非常方便,常遇到的一个问题就是删除一行后页面必须进行更新,需要注意的方法如下:前台页面中初始化table时注意: 代码如下:var table = $(#sorting-advanced); table.dataTable({ bServerSide: true, sAjaxSource: servlet/UserList<%=queryString%>, bProcessing: true, bStateSave: true, aoColumnDefs: [ { bSortable: false, aTargets: [0,1,6]} ], sPaginationType: full_numbers, sDo...

SORTABLE - 相关标签
实例 - 相关标签